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
987916 784227523 3432562758 340
65617182 9895032013 055396566
65617182 9895032013 055396566
060096461 23 2007130 20
All about undefined
Interested in learning more?
65617182 9895032013 055396566
060096461 23 2007130 20
See more
52834952788 170719415 4900966
6318946 5419 42078252248
See more
29631354223 1516
8075389 788270 14 84827 139
See more